Infidelity creates a rupture that changes everything. Whether you were the one who stepped outside the relationship or the one who discovered the betrayal, the impact is profound. Trust is shaken, identity is questioned, and the future suddenly feels uncertain. Many men feel overwhelmed by guilt, shame, anger, confusion, or the fear that they have destroyed something that mattered. Others feel blindsided, devastated, and unsure how to make sense of what happened or how to move forward. Infidelity is not just about the act—it is about the loneliness, unmet needs, emotional disconnection, and silent suffering that often existed long before. My work in this area is grounded in honesty, compassion, and slow, steady repair. We begin by understanding what was happening before the infidelity—what was missing, what was avoided, what went unspoken, and what pain or patterns were already living beneath the surface. For the partner who betrayed, we work with accountability that is rooted in courage, not self-condemnation. For the partner who was betrayed, we create space to grieve, express anger, and rebuild a sense of personal safety and self-worth. The goal is not to erase what happened or rush toward a false sense of forgiveness. The goal is to understand, heal, and make choices with clarity and integrity. Healing from infidelity is possible, but it requires presence. It requires being willing to face the pain instead of running from it. Whether the relationship continues or not, this work is about helping you reclaim your voice, your truth, and your capacity to love—yourself and others—with greater depth and honesty. Infidelity therapists in The Dalles, Oregon Statistics

Infidelity therapists in The Dalles, Oregon average 14 years of experience and charge around $207 per session. 100% offer online sessions. The top treatment approaches are Cognitive Behavioral Therapy (CBT) (55%), Integrative Therapy (45%), and Somatic Therapy (40%).
